Career Opportunities in Clinical Research 

The Clinical Research field is an area of healthcare science that determines the efficacy and safety of medications, medical devices, and other products intended for human use. Before a drug is prescribed to the public, investigational studies are performed to determine if they are safe and beneficial. Many students who pursue roles in Clinical Research come from various professional and educational backgrounds; however, there are still a few requirements that must be met before entering the field.  

Individuals interested in pursuing a career in Clinical Research need specialized training in FDA regulations, ICH GCP, and other foundational competencies in Clinical Research. Here are some common career options you will find in Clinical Research:

  • Clinical Research Coordinator (CRC)
  • Clinical Research Associate (CRA) 
  • Project Manager 
  • Database Manager 
  • Regulatory Specialist 
  • And more!

There are a huge variety of roles in Clinical Research, some that are patient-facing and others that deal primarily with data and analytics. In Clinical Research, dedicated individuals have endless opportunities to grow and advance into leadership positions.
